Adjust action versions used in examples
In this way we keep them relevant with the latest versions
This commit is contained in:
34
README.md
34
README.md
@@ -40,7 +40,7 @@ jobs:
|
|||||||
hello-world:
|
hello-world: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Load secret
|
- name: Load secret
|
||||||
id: op-load-secret
|
id: op-load-secret
|
||||||
@@ -66,7 +66,7 @@ jobs:
|
|||||||
hello-world:
|
hello-world: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Load secret
|
- name: Load secret
|
||||||
id: op-load-secret
|
id: op-load-secret
|
||||||
@@ -95,7 +95,7 @@ jobs:
|
|||||||
test:
|
test: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Configure 1Password Connect
|
- name: Configure 1Password Connect
|
||||||
uses: 1password/load-secrets-action/configure@v1
|
uses: 1password/load-secrets-action/configure@v1
|
||||||
@@ -116,13 +116,13 @@ jobs:
|
|||||||
DOCKERHUB_TOKEN: op://app-cicd/docker/token
|
DOCKERHUB_TOKEN: op://app-cicd/docker/token
|
||||||
|
|
||||||
- name: Login to Docker Hub
|
- name: Login to Docker Hub
|
||||||
uses: docker/login-action@v1
|
uses: docker/login-action@v2
|
||||||
with:
|
with:
|
||||||
username: ${{ steps.load-docker-credentials.outputs.DOCKERHUB_USERNAME }}
|
username: ${{ steps.load-docker-credentials.outputs.DOCKERHUB_USERNAME }}
|
||||||
password: ${{ steps.load-docker-credentials.outputs.DOCKERHUB_TOKEN }}
|
password: ${{ steps.load-docker-credentials.outputs.DOCKERHUB_TOKEN }}
|
||||||
|
|
||||||
- name: Build and push Docker image
|
- name: Build and push Docker image
|
||||||
uses: docker/build-push-action@v2
|
uses: docker/build-push-action@v3
|
||||||
with:
|
with:
|
||||||
push: true
|
push: true
|
||||||
tags: acme/app:latest
|
tags: acme/app:latest
|
||||||
@@ -141,7 +141,7 @@ jobs:
|
|||||||
test:
|
test: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Configure 1Password Connect
|
- name: Configure 1Password Connect
|
||||||
uses: 1password/load-secrets-action/configure@v1
|
uses: 1password/load-secrets-action/configure@v1
|
||||||
@@ -160,13 +160,13 @@ jobs:
|
|||||||
DOCKERHUB_TOKEN: op://app-cicd/docker/token
|
DOCKERHUB_TOKEN: op://app-cicd/docker/token
|
||||||
|
|
||||||
- name: Login to Docker Hub
|
- name: Login to Docker Hub
|
||||||
uses: docker/login-action@v1
|
uses: docker/login-action@v2
|
||||||
with:
|
with:
|
||||||
username: ${{ steps.load-docker-credentials.outputs.DOCKERHUB_USERNAME }}
|
username: ${{ steps.load-docker-credentials.outputs.DOCKERHUB_USERNAME }}
|
||||||
password: ${{ steps.load-docker-credentials.outputs.DOCKERHUB_TOKEN }}
|
password: ${{ steps.load-docker-credentials.outputs.DOCKERHUB_TOKEN }}
|
||||||
|
|
||||||
- name: Build and push Docker image
|
- name: Build and push Docker image
|
||||||
uses: docker/build-push-action@v2
|
uses: docker/build-push-action@v3
|
||||||
with:
|
with:
|
||||||
push: true
|
push: true
|
||||||
tags: acme/app:latest
|
tags: acme/app:latest
|
||||||
@@ -184,7 +184,7 @@ jobs:
|
|||||||
hello-world:
|
hello-world: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Load secret
|
- name: Load secret
|
||||||
uses: 1password/load-secrets-action@v1
|
uses: 1password/load-secrets-action@v1
|
||||||
@@ -209,7 +209,7 @@ jobs:
|
|||||||
hello-world:
|
hello-world: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Load secret
|
- name: Load secret
|
||||||
uses: 1password/load-secrets-action@v1
|
uses: 1password/load-secrets-action@v1
|
||||||
@@ -239,7 +239,7 @@ jobs:
|
|||||||
test:
|
test: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Configure 1Password Connect
|
- name: Configure 1Password Connect
|
||||||
uses: 1password/load-secrets-action/configure@v1
|
uses: 1password/load-secrets-action/configure@v1
|
||||||
@@ -260,7 +260,7 @@ jobs:
|
|||||||
DOCKERHUB_TOKEN: op://app-cicd/docker/token
|
DOCKERHUB_TOKEN: op://app-cicd/docker/token
|
||||||
|
|
||||||
- name: Login to Docker Hub
|
- name: Login to Docker Hub
|
||||||
uses: docker/login-action@v1
|
uses: docker/login-action@v2
|
||||||
with:
|
with:
|
||||||
username: ${{ env.DOCKERHUB_USERNAME }}
|
username: ${{ env.DOCKERHUB_USERNAME }}
|
||||||
password: ${{ env.DOCKERHUB_TOKEN }}
|
password: ${{ env.DOCKERHUB_TOKEN }}
|
||||||
@@ -269,7 +269,7 @@ jobs:
|
|||||||
run: printenv
|
run: printenv
|
||||||
|
|
||||||
- name: Build and push Docker image
|
- name: Build and push Docker image
|
||||||
uses: docker/build-push-action@v2
|
uses: docker/build-push-action@v3
|
||||||
with:
|
with:
|
||||||
push: true
|
push: true
|
||||||
tags: acme/app:latest
|
tags: acme/app:latest
|
||||||
@@ -305,7 +305,7 @@ jobs:
|
|||||||
test:
|
test: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Configure 1Password Connect
|
- name: Configure 1Password Connect
|
||||||
uses: 1password/load-secrets-action/configure@v1
|
uses: 1password/load-secrets-action/configure@v1
|
||||||
@@ -324,7 +324,7 @@ jobs:
|
|||||||
DOCKERHUB_TOKEN: op://app-cicd/docker/token
|
DOCKERHUB_TOKEN: op://app-cicd/docker/token
|
||||||
|
|
||||||
- name: Login to Docker Hub
|
- name: Login to Docker Hub
|
||||||
uses: docker/login-action@v1
|
uses: docker/login-action@v2
|
||||||
with:
|
with:
|
||||||
username: ${{ env.DOCKERHUB_USERNAME }}
|
username: ${{ env.DOCKERHUB_USERNAME }}
|
||||||
password: ${{ env.DOCKERHUB_TOKEN }}
|
password: ${{ env.DOCKERHUB_TOKEN }}
|
||||||
@@ -333,7 +333,7 @@ jobs:
|
|||||||
run: printenv
|
run: printenv
|
||||||
|
|
||||||
- name: Build and push Docker image
|
- name: Build and push Docker image
|
||||||
uses: docker/build-push-action@v2
|
uses: docker/build-push-action@v3
|
||||||
with:
|
with:
|
||||||
push: true
|
push: true
|
||||||
tags: acme/app:latest
|
tags: acme/app:latest
|
||||||
@@ -399,7 +399,7 @@ jobs:
|
|||||||
hello-world:
|
hello-world:
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v2
|
- uses: actions/checkout@v3
|
||||||
|
|
||||||
- name: Configure 1Password Connect
|
- name: Configure 1Password Connect
|
||||||
uses: 1password/load-secrets-action/configure@v1
|
uses: 1password/load-secrets-action/configure@v1
|
||||||
|
|||||||
Reference in New Issue
Block a user